Its the V8 engine from the Ferrari 308QV

Just under 3 litres and producing just 215bhp (205bhp in later catalytic converter equipped mode)

Here's the reasons you wouldn't want to put it in a Coupe

1) It won't fit
2) Its heavier
3) Only 9 were sold in the UK, so spares availability might be 'challenging'
4) Its a flat-plane crank, so it doesn't even sound like a Ferrari

Originally Posted by evo_number_one
Maybe a better project would be to put the later Coupe engine in the Thema and create a '5.20' laugh


Agreed - its already well-documented that the Thema 2.0 turbo (basically, the same engine as the 16vt and Integrale) was quicker than the post-cat 8.32 models, so a 20VT would be the fastest Thema by quite a margin
